☐ Step 7 — Telemetry gateway escrow (Agrilume key ceremony)

Once the Furrowlink gateway's signing key is generated on the Harrowden HSM, split custody goes to two ops leads — reviewer just confirms the shards were sealed in separate envelopes and logged. Don't skip the witness signature, it's bitten us before. For audit completeness, the escrow recovery passphrase is recorded directly below.

strongbox words: druath-quenael

## Runbook: Meridian Points Ledger Reconciliation

For future maintainers: the Meridian loyalty-points ledger reconciles accruals against redemptions every four hours. If the reconciliation job reports imbalance, do not replay events blindly — check for duplicate accrual batches first, as these are the most common cause. Pausing the ledger requires sign-off from the on-call lead. Before making any change, verify the running service matches the reference configuration, which appears directly below.

config for bahop-baduf:
[kasion]
team = lamath
access_code = ac_d807e5
host = kasion.paliqcloud.corp
port = 4000
owner = julix.tamvan
peer = frair.qorvelsoft.local

Ticket #4482 — ProctorFlow exam queue vault locked out. Heads up, future folks: the Kestrelwick vault holding the queue-signing creds auto-locked after three bad attempts during last night's surge. Exams are still draining from the backup queue, so no panic. To unlock, run the vault-restore script on the proctor admin box and enter the recovery passphrase below.

strongbox words: oliael-gilax-lamael